    Naproxen - oral

    (nah-prox-en)

    common brand names: Aleve, Anaprox, Naprosyn

    Naproxen Sodium Usage: Naproxen is a nonsteroidal anti-inflammatory drug (NSAID), which relieves pain & swelling (inflammation). It's used to treat headaches, muscle aches, backaches, tendonitis, bursitis, dental pain, menstrual cramps, arthritis, or gout. it medication is also used to reduce fever and to relieve minor aches and pain due to the common cold or flu. this medication works by blocking the enzyme in your body that makes prostaglandins. Decreasing prostaglandins helps to reduce pain, swelling, & fever. do not give nonprescription goods containing this medication to a children younger than 12 years of age unless directed to do so by the physician.

    How to use Naproxen Sodium: Take this drug by mouth with full glass (8 oz or 240 ml)of water unless your doctor directs you otherwise. do not lie down for at least 30 minutes after taking this drug. If stomach upset occurs while taking this pill, take it with food, milk, or an antacid. dosage is based on your medical condition & response to therapy. in certain conditions (e.g., arthritis), it may take up to two weeks, taken regularly, before full benefits of it drug take effect. If you use this medication for migraine headache, & the pain isn't relieved or worsens after the 1'st dose, tell your doctor immediately. since nonprescription products: If you are treating yourself or giving this medication to child for undiagnosed fever or pain, consult physician immediately if symptoms don't improve within 24 hours, worsen or last for more than 3 days, or if new symptoms appear.

    Naproxen Sodium side effects: Upset stomach, nausea, vomiting, heartburn, headache, diarrhea, constipation, drowsiness, and dizziness may occur. If any of these effects persist or worsen, notify your pharmacist or pharmacist promptly. Tell some your physician immediately if any of these serious side effects occur: stomach pain, swelling of hands or feet, sudden or unexplained weight gain, ringing in the ears (tinnitus). Tell youre physician immediately if any of these unlikely but serious side effects occur: vision changes, rapid or pounding heartbeat, simple bruising or bleeding. Tell your physician immediately if any of these highly unlikely but very serious side effects occur: change in amount about urine, severe headache, very stiff neck, mental/mood changes, persistent sore throat or fever. this drug may infrequently cause serious (rarely fatal) bleeding from the stomach or intestines. If you notice any of following unlikely but very serious side effects, stop taking naproxen & consult youre doctor or pharmacist immediately: black stools, persistent stomach/abdominal pain, vomit that looks love coffee grounds. this tablet may rarely cause serious (possibly fatal) liver disease. If you notice any of next highly unlikely but very serious side effects, stop taking naproxen and consult your healthcare professional or healthcare professional immediately: yellowing eyes & skin, dark urine, unusual/extreme tiredness. An allergic reaction to this medication is unlikely, but seek immediate doctor attention if this occurs. Symptoms of an allergic reaction include: rash, itching, swelling, severe dizziness, trouble breathing. If you notice other effects not listed above, contact your physician or pharmacist.

    Naproxen Sodium Precautions: it medication should not be used if you have certain medical conditions. Before using this medicine, consult you're doctor or pharmacist if you have: severe kidney disease, allergies to aspirin or another NSAIDs (e.g., ibuprofen, celecoxib). Before using this med, tell some your doctor or pharmacist your medical history, especially of: kidney disease, liver disease, poorly controlled diabetes, stomach problems (e.g., bleeding, ulcers), heart disease (e.g., congestive heart failure), high blood pressure, swelling (edema, fluid retention), dehydration, blood disorders (e.g., anemia), bleeding or clotting problems, asthma, growths in the nose (nasal polyps), history of an allergic reaction with symptoms of lip/tongue/throat swelling (angioedema), any allergies in addition to those listed above. it medication contains salt (sodium). Tell your healthcare professional if you are on salt-restricted diet. this pill may make you dizzy or drowsy; use caution engaging in activities requiring alertness such as driving or using machinery. Limit alcoholic beverages. this medicine may cause stomach bleeding. daily use about alcohol and tobacco, especially when combined with this medicine, may increase your risk for stomach bleeding. Consult your doctor or pharmacist for more information. this medication may make you more sensitive to the sun. Avoid prolonged sun exposure, tanning booths or sunlamps. Use sunscreen & wear protective clothing when outdoors. Caution is advised when using this pill in the elderly because they may be more sensitive to side effects of pill, especially stomach bleeding and kidney effects. this tablet should be used only when clearly needed during the 1st 6 months of pregnancy. Its not recommended for use during last 3 months of pregnancy due to the potential for serious fetal harm & interference with normal labor/delivery. Discuss the risks & benefits with you're physician. this drug passes into breast milk. While there have been no reports of harm to nursing infants, consult your pharmacist before breast-feeding.

    Naproxen Sodium drug interactions: Before using this drug, tell youre doctor or physician of every prescription & nonprescription goods you may use, especially of: alendronate, other tablets for arthritis (e.g., aspirin, methotrexate), 'blood thinners' (e.g., warfarin), corticosteroids (e.g., prednisone), cyclosporine, high blood pressure drugs (including ACE inhibitors such as captopril, angiotensin II receptor antagonists such as losartan, and beta-blockers such as metoprolol), lithium, other NSAIDs (e.g., ibuprofen, celecoxib), probenecid, 'water pills' (diuretics such as furosemide, hydrochlorothiazide, triamterene). this product can affect results about certain lab tests. Make sure laboratory personnel and your healthcare professionals know you use this pill. check every prescription and nonprescription medicine labels carefully since much of contain pain relievers/fever reducers (NSAIDs such as aspirin or ibuprofen) which similar to this drug. Aspirin, as prescribed by your pharmacist for reasons such as heart attack or stroke prevention (usually these dosages are 81-325 mg per day), should be continued. Consult you're doctor or pharmacist for more details. do not start or stop any medicine without doctor or physician approval.

    Naproxen Sodium Overdose: If overdose is suspected, contact your local poison control center or emergency room immediately. Symptoms of overdose may include: severe stomach pain, coffee ground-like vomit, unusually quick or slow heartbeat, trouble breathing, extreme drowsiness, loss of consciousness, or seizures.

    Naproxen Sodium special notes: do not share this drug with others. Laboratory and/or medical tests may be performed periodically to monitor your progress or dollars since side effects. Consult your pharmacist since more details.

    If you missed Naproxen Sodium dose: If you prescribed this drug on regular schedule (not just 'as needed') & you miss a dose, use it as soon as you remember. If it is near the time of following dose, skip the missed dose & resume your usual dosing schedule. do not double the dose to catch up.

    Naproxen Sodium Storage: Store at room temperature between 59 & 86 degrees F (15-30 degrees C) away from light and moisture. do not store in bathroom. Keep every medicines away from child and pets.
